The best part?  These are old as hell; the description refers to Portal as a new game, for example.  Apparently Valve forgot to cancel the deals.

If you have an nvidia graphics card: http://www.steampowered.com/nvidia/
If you have an ati graphics card: http://www.steampowered.com/ati_offer1a/

Contains Half Life 2: Lost Coast and Half Life 2: Death Match.  The Nvidia one contains the demo for Portal and Peggle Extreme, but the full versions for both are free on Steam right now so it doesn't make a difference.  To clarify though, you do need to be using one of the aforementioned graphics cards to download these.

Half-Life 2: Lost Coast costs $10 by itself, but it comes free with a lot of their packages containing Half-Life 2. In fact, I don't think it's even possible to purchase Half-Life 2 through Steam now without it.

I think got it for free three times, once with Half-Life 2, again with Half-Life 2: Episode 1, and again with the Orange Box.

There might have been some earlier boxed copies that didn't come with it, but other than that pretty much anyone who has Half-Life 2 already has Lost Coast. Personally I don't know anyone who has had to pay for it.


EDIT:
I checked just now, and apparently you can't purchase it by itself at all so I guess the $10 price on it doesn't mean anything for all intents and purposes.

I guess the only reason they put the $10 on there is because that's the price of the cheapest package that has it. It doesn't actually figure into the price of any packages containing it, so it's pretty much free.
